From Adam Smith to Maynard Keynes: The Heritage of Political EconomyUniversity of Toronto Press, 1974 - 520 páginas In this survey of the great exponents of the classical tradition, Vincent Bladen examines the thought and works of Adam Smith, T.R. Malthus, Henry Thornton, David Ricardo, J.S. Mill, Karl Marx, W.S. Jevons, Alfred Marshall, and John Maynard Keynes, and relates their views to modern situations. |
